Study of Statistical Parameters through Image Analysis Technique of 16ABBA Liquid Crystal

Abstract

Study of statistical parameters of azomethine ester, 4-hexadecyloxy benzylidene-4’-bromoaniline (16ABBA) liquid crystal with image analysis technique is reported in this paper. Textures of the sample are recorded with polarizing optical microscope attached with hot stage and colour camera as a function of temperature. The sample shows enantiotropic smectic A and monotropic smectic B phase. Statistical parameters such as Mean, Standard Deviation, Entropy, Energy, Contrast, and Homogeneity, are calculated using image analysis technique using Matlab software. The results obtained shows abrupt change at the phase transitions. So, temperature dependence of statistical parameters will be applied to identify mesophase transition temperatures.
